Please start any new threads on our new site at https://forums.sqlteam.com. We've got lots of great SQL Server experts to answer whatever question you can come up with.

 All Forums
 SQL Server 2005 Forums
 Transact-SQL (2005)
 Joining select query results

Author  Topic 

alexmarshuk
Starting Member

12 Posts

Posted - 2009-08-13 : 11:08:07
--

Ifor
Aged Yak Warrior

700 Posts

Posted - 2009-08-13 : 12:16:51
[code]SELECT R.directorate
,COUNT(CASE WHEN N.hostname LIKE '%facebook%' THEN 1 END) AS fb_connections
,SUM(CASE WHEN N.hostname LIKE '%facebook%' THEN N.xfer_bytes END) / 1024 AS fb_xfer_kb
,COUNT(CASE WHEN N.hostname LIKE '%twitter%' THEN 1 END) AS twit_connections
,SUM(CASE WHEN N.hostname LIKE '%twitter%' THEN N.xfer_bytes END) / 1024 AS twit_xfer_kb
,COUNT(CASE WHEN N.hostname LIKE '%myspace%' THEN 1 END) AS ms_connections
,SUM(CASE WHEN N.hostname LIKE '%myspace%' THEN N.xfer_bytes END) / 1024 AS ms_xfer_kb
,COUNT(CASE WHEN N.hostname LIKE '%youtube%' THEN 1 END) AS yt_connections
,SUM(CASE WHEN N.hostname LIKE '%youtube%' THEN N.xfer_bytes END) / 1024 AS yt_xfer_kb
,COUNT(CASE WHEN N.hostname LIKE '%bebo%' THEN 1 END) AS bebo_connections
,SUM(CASE WHEN N.hostname LIKE '%bebo%' THEN N.xfer_bytes END) / 1024 AS bebo_xfer_kb
FROM NewSurf N
JOIN reports_staff_directory R
ON N.samaccountname = R.samaccountname
GROUP BY R.directorate
[/code]
Go to Top of Page
   

- Advertisement -